Wizkid’s Documentary Set to Debut At Tribeca Film Festival

A documentary capturing the life of one of Nigeria’s most iconic musicians, Wizkid, will premiere at the Tribeca Film Festival, which is to take place in June 2025.

The documentary titled ‘Love Live Lagos’ centers around the rise of Wizkid as a Nigerian music star to a global superstar whose music has opened the doors for African musicians. The documentary is slated for viewing at the festival on June 6, 7, and 11.

Those interviewed for the documentary include Afrobeat icon Femi Kuti, Wizkid’s manager and partner Jada Pollock, his long-term manager Sunday Are, Julia Adenuga, and Seni Saraki, among other personalities who have worked closely with him.

The documentary directed by Los Angeles-based director Karam Gill describes a powerful story that captures Wizkid’s global rise and how it changed how Africa is seen and heard around the world.

Karam Gill’s documentary on Wizkid is another impressive feat for the music star, whose record-making strides are worth documenting for posterity. This also puts Wizkid among the group of iconic musicians such as Fela Kuti and William Onyeabor, whose careers have been captured in films.
